Question

How do you calculate the possible valency of an element from the electronic configuration of its atoms?

Advertisements

Solution

The electrons present in the last shell determine the valency of a particular element.

If, Number of valence electrons ≤4: valency = number of valence electrons Number of valence electrons >4: valency = 8 - number of valence electrons
